Output 751c3d70e236de99fcab20260d6a3112338fe2d9594f4c2db0d17e0a88fff48c:23

value
45236622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2def637a75f725f8dd211c27a262b304770aeb3d OP_EQUAL
address
35su7BnYPcQSyTVSjterG6Qp4z9Se6sULd
transaction
751c3d70e236de99fcab20260d6a3112338fe2d9594f4c2db0d17e0a88fff48c
spent
true